HYDROSTATIC DRIVE SYSTEM
Drive
Hydrostatic Drive Transmission
Installation (Cont.)
3. Install the front and rear hydro mounting bolts, washers, and nuts (B) (Figure 15). Do not tighten at this time.
NOTE: The proper torque sequence, as outlined below, is critical in avoiding damage to the hydrostatic
transmission and the frame.
4. Tighten the cross shaft bolt and torque to 43 ± 5 ft-lbs. (52-65 Nm).
5. Tighten the rear hydro mounting bolt.
6. Tighten the two axle horn bolts.
7. Tighten the front hydro mounting bolt.
8. Remove the protective cap from the hydraulic oil nipple, install the hydraulic uid hose, and move the hose
clamp into place.
9. Connect the lower brake linkage to the transmission (Figure 17).
